免费注册 查看新帖 |

Chinaunix

  平台 论坛 博客 文库
最近访问板块 发新帖
查看: 2924 | 回复: 9
打印 上一主题 下一主题

怎么记录系统的曾经执行过的命令,以便以后查询? [复制链接]

论坛徽章:
0
跳转到指定楼层
1 [收藏(0)] [报告]
发表于 2004-09-27 11:55 |只看该作者 |倒序浏览
怎么记录系统的曾经执行过的命令,以便以后查询?

论坛徽章:
0
2 [报告]
发表于 2004-09-27 11:59 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

look ~/.bash_history
or
touch ~/history
把以下二个命令加入到~/.bash_logout
date >;>; ~/history
cat ~/.bash_history >;>; ~/history
这样对于你电脑出了问题你做过什么,查询很方便。

论坛徽章:
0
3 [报告]
发表于 2004-09-27 14:36 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

好的。 谢谢。

windows系统里面有这样的东西吗?

论坛徽章:
0
4 [报告]
发表于 2004-09-27 14:39 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

另外,在history里面可以记录多少条记录? 怎么修改的阿?

论坛徽章:
0
5 [报告]
发表于 2004-09-27 14:39 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

有,在DOS里面就有DOSKEY

论坛徽章:
0
6 [报告]
发表于 2004-09-27 15:17 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

我对win没兴趣.
在/etc/profile中有一行HISTSIZE=1000,它来定义~/bash_hitory的个数。

论坛徽章:
0
7 [报告]
发表于 2004-09-27 15:47 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

噢。好。

我look看不处来,cat倒可以。

不过只要过去的命令, 可以连时间 和 用户信息一起记录下来吗?

论坛徽章:
0
8 [报告]
发表于 2004-09-27 16:10 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

倒,look只是举个例子,看时当然要用cat,more,不过可以alias look='cat'
什么时候输入什么命令,这个不好记录,你可以写个脚本
crontab -e

1 * * * * date >;>; /root/history && w >;>; /root/history
设置为开机就可以运行它,它会把每1分钟内的用户在做什么告诉你。

论坛徽章:
0
9 [报告]
发表于 2004-09-27 17:50 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

好东东。

论坛徽章:
0
10 [报告]
发表于 2004-09-27 18:17 |只看该作者

怎么记录系统的曾经执行过的命令,以便以后查询?

如果你使用csh作命令解释器,那么,以root身份登录,编辑"/etc/csh.cshrc",在文件末尾添加以下两行:
set history = 2000
alias h history
这样,你以后无论是以什么身份登录使用都可以随时用命令
h
来了解本窗口键入命令的历史了.
您需要登录后才可以回帖 登录 | 注册

本版积分规则 发表回复

  

北京盛拓优讯信息技术有限公司. 版权所有 京ICP备16024965号-6 北京市公安局海淀分局网监中心备案编号:11010802020122 niuxiaotong@pcpop.com 17352615567
未成年举报专区
中国互联网协会会员  联系我们:huangweiwei@itpub.net
感谢所有关心和支持过ChinaUnix的朋友们 转载本站内容请注明原作者名及出处

清除 Cookies - ChinaUnix - Archiver - WAP - TOP